IE + max-width + width

~
На сайте с 04.07.2006
Offline
82
283

Привет.

Возможно ли сделать так, чтобы в IE работало одновременно:

div.myclass

{
max-width: 1000px;
width: 100%;
}

?

Я нашел, что max-width эмулируется через ословый эсктеншен так:

div.myclass

{
width:expression(document.body.clientWidth > 1000 ? "1000px" : "auto" );
}

Но проблема в том, что это не сработает для первого случая, т.к. width уже указан. Возможно ли это сделать как-то иначе? Желательно чтобы IE6+.

PS: Я понимаю что осел - гуан, но все же?

~DEN~ добавил 30.10.2011 в 00:18

Сам спросил - сам ответил. Нужно просто объявить width и так и так, причем сначала стандартный, то есть

div

{
max-width: 100px;
width: 100%;
width: ословый экстеншен;
}

Так что вопрос пока что снят :)

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ий